I. Introduction: What are 3D Tactical Patches?

In the world of tactical gear and outdoor equipment, personalization and functionality go hand in hand. Enter the realm of 3d patches, a dynamic evolution from traditional flat embroidered insignia. At their core, 3D tactical patches are dimensional emblems crafted from materials like molded PVC (Polyvinyl Chloride) or through advanced, multi-layered embroidery techniques that create a raised, textured effect. In a tactical context, their purpose extends beyond mere decoration. They serve as durable, highly visible identifiers for teams or units, can denote specific skills or qualifications, and often function as "morale patches"—humorous or symbolic badges that boost esprit de corps. Unlike their flat counterparts, these patches add a tangible, tactile element to gear, making them stand out in both appearance and utility.

Why choose 3D over traditional embroidered patches? The advantages are multifaceted. Traditional 3d embroidered patches, while classic, are limited to a two-dimensional plane. 3D patches, however, offer superior depth, shadow, and detail. This three-dimensionality isn't just for looks; it enhances durability. The molded construction is less prone to fraying, and the materials used are typically more resistant to abrasion, moisture, UV rays, and extreme temperatures. For individuals in demanding environments—be it military, law enforcement, airsoft, hiking, or even festival-goers—this resilience translates to a patch that maintains its integrity and vibrancy through rigorous use. The tactile nature also allows for identification by touch in low-light conditions, a subtle but potentially critical functional benefit.

To navigate this world, some basic terminology is essential. "Hook and loop" refers to the fastening system, most commonly known by the brand name Velcro®. A patch will have a loop (soft) side sewn or glued onto its back, which attaches to the hook (rough) side affixed to your gear. This allows for swift, secure, and reconfigurable placement. "PVC" is the primary material for molded 3D patches, prized for its flexibility, color retention, and waterproof properties. Finally, a "morale patch" is a broad category encompassing any patch worn for personal expression, humor, or unit identity rather than strict official designation. Understanding these terms is the first step in selecting the right custom 3d patches for your needs.

III. Choosing the Right 3D Patch for Your Needs

Selecting the perfect patch involves a few key considerations. First, contemplate size, shape, and design. Size should be proportional to the gear item—a massive patch on a small pouch looks awkward, while a tiny one on a large backpack panel gets lost. Common shapes include circles, ovals, shields, and custom die-cuts. The design complexity will influence the final clarity and cost; very fine details may not translate perfectly into a 3D molded format. It's crucial to provide a high-resolution image to your supplier for the best results. When considering 3d embroidered patches with a raised effect versus fully molded PVC, assess your priority: intricate, multi-color designs often suit advanced embroidery, while bold, solid-color, highly textured designs shine in PVC.

Next, consider matching patches to your specific gear. Different platforms have different requirements:

  • Backpacks & Bags: Large front or top panels are ideal for statement pieces. Side pockets or straps are better for smaller morale patches. Ensure the hook-and-loop panel on your bag is securely attached to handle the slight extra weight of a 3D patch.
  • Vests & Plate Carriers: These offer ample real estate on admin pouches, cummerbunds, or shoulder straps. Patches here are highly visible and should be chosen for quick identification (e.g., medical, rank, blood type) or team cohesion.
  • Helmets: Helmet patches are typically smaller due to space constraints. They often use hook-and-loop panels on the rear or sides. Durability and a low profile are key here to prevent snagging.
Always verify the compatibility of the patch's backing with your gear's attachment system.

A critical functional choice is between reflective and non-reflective patches. Reflective 3d patches incorporate micro-prismatic or glass-bead tape within the mold. They appear standard under daylight but glow brightly when struck by light in the dark, such as from headlights or flashlights. Use reflective patches for:

  • Safety during night operations, runs, or cycles.
  • Marking team members in low-visibility conditions.
  • Adding a covert safety feature that doesn't compromise daytime aesthetics.
Non-reflective patches are suitable for all other purposes, especially where light discipline is crucial (e.g., tactical scenarios where giving away one's position is a concern). In Hong Kong's vibrant yet densely packed urban outdoor scene, for instance, reflective patches on hiking backpacks are a popular safety measure for those on night trails like the Dragon's Back or Lion Rock.

IV. Applying and Caring for Your 3D Patches

Proper attachment is vital for security and presentation. The two main methods are hook-and-loop (Velcro®) and sewing. Hook-and-loop is the most common and versatile for tactical gear. To apply, first ensure the "hook" side is firmly attached to your gear—this often involves sewing it on or using a strong adhesive backing designed for fabrics. Then, simply press the "loop" backing of the patch onto it. For a permanent, ultra-secure bond on non-velcro surfaces, sewing is recommended. Use a heavy-duty needle and strong thread (like nylon or polyester), stitching around the perimeter of the patch. Some custom 3d patches come with pre-punched sewing holes to guide this process. Avoid using weak adhesives alone, as the weight of the patch may cause it to peel off.

Maintaining your patches ensures longevity. Cleaning is straightforward:

  1. Spot Cleaning: For mud or dirt, use a soft brush or cloth with mild soap and water. Gently scrub the textured surface.
  2. Deep Cleaning: Submerge the patch in lukewarm, soapy water. A soft toothbrush can dislodge grime from crevices. Never use harsh chemicals, abrasives, or solvents like acetone, as they can damage the PVC material and colors.
  3. Drying: Always air dry completely. Do not use a heat dryer or place in direct, intense sunlight for prolonged periods, as extreme heat can warp the PVC.
For 3d embroidered patches with a raised foam layer, avoid excessive soaking to prevent water from seeping into the foam core, which could lead to delamination or mildew.

When not in use, proper storage prevents deformation and damage. Store patches flat in a cool, dry place away from direct sunlight. If they are attached to hook-and-loop panels on gear, leaving them attached is generally fine. However, if storing gear long-term in compressed spaces (like a packed duffel bag), consider removing the patches to prevent them from being bent or crushed under pressure. Placing them in a dedicated patch binder or a simple plastic container with dividers is an excellent way for collectors to organize and protect their assortment.

Identifying a reputable seller is crucial. Look for these indicators:

  • Detailed Product Descriptions: Clear information on materials (e.g., "PVC," "silicone"), dimensions, backing type, and manufacturing process.
  • High-Resolution Photos & Samples: Real customer photos and the option for a physical sample before a bulk order.
  • Transparent Communication: Responsive customer service willing to answer technical questions about mold creation, color matching, and lead times.
  • Positive Independent Reviews: Seek feedback on third-party sites or forums within the tactical community.
A seller specializing in 3d patches will understand the nuances of mold design, undercuts, and material flow, unlike a generic promotional product vendor.

To avoid counterfeit or substandard patches, be wary of deals that seem too good to be true. Extremely low prices often indicate poor material quality, thin PVC that cracks easily, or stolen design IP. Check for design originality; many reputable creators have their work copied. If ordering custom 3d patches, ensure the provider uses a secure process for your design files and offers a digital proof for approval before production begins. According to observations from Hong Kong's trade sector, a common issue with low-quality patches is color bleeding and poor definition between raised and recessed areas, resulting from inferior molds and pigment mixes. Investing in a slightly more expensive patch from a trusted source almost always pays off in durability and appearance.
